
A sophomore at PSJA Memorial high school becomes the first from the Valley to join Team USA in Muay Thai.
Many of us have never heard of Muay Thai, but the growing sport already has a star in the Valley.
Roel Alvarado, 15-years old, won a bronze medal from the 2009 IFMA World Championships in Thailand. He spent one week in Asia with his teach, Kru Kayan Sitsanthaparn.
Alvarado's accomplishments earn him a spot on Team USA for the first ever Pan American Muay Thia Championships next October (in Brazil). Kayan says this dream came a reality with the Valley's fund raising to pay for Roel's expenses.
